Patch Pets: Meet Peppy!

This girl needs a forever home. Could you be her new owner?

 

This one year old pit mix is Peppy!

Peppy is happy to have a second chance at a great home! As her name suggests, Peppy has lots of energy and likes to be active, but she's also a sound sleeper who loves to cuddle.

She rides well in the car, walks fairly nicely on a leash, and appears to be house trained. She loves to get out and meet new people, as well as other dogs, and she definitely loves playtime!

Peppy is very attentive to her handler, listens well, learns quickly and makes great eye contact. Peppy already knows the command for sit, and she is eager to learn other new skills.

She recently went on an overnight stay with one of Animal Rescue League's volunteers, and was perfectly behaved the entire time.

Peppy is a sweet, fun girl who deserves to have an opportunity to find a wonderful, loving home. Peppy is currently taking a break from shelter life and staying at the Urban Dog doggie daycare facility, located at 5601 Butler St. in Lawrenceville.
